Hi Natalie!!! To determine slope intercept form, look for… 1) 2 variables …in this problem the variables are h and m 2) The format of your answers. There is a variable equal to a number times a different variable plus or minus a number. … in this problem, for example, answer choice ‘a’ is 2h + 2 = m. This equation can be rewritten as m = 2h + 2… m equal to 2 times h plus 2. 3) In the table, look for a zero in the first column. Once located, you have found the y-intercept. In this problem, the second row of the table has a zero in the first column therefore 7 is your y-intercept. I hope this helps.
